How far is SPU from PHN?

The flight distance from Split (SPU) to Port Huron (PHN) is 4,643 miles (7,472 km, 4,035 nautical miles), measured along the great-circle route airlines actually fly.

How long is the flight from SPU to PHN?

A nonstop flight takes about 9h 34m gate to gate. Actual time varies with winds, routing and season — eastbound transatlantic flights, for example, are usually faster than the return.

What is the time difference between Split and Port Huron?

Port Huron is 6 hours behind Split.
